> +* Renesas R-Car Compare Match Timer (CMT)
> +
> +The CMT is a multi-channel 16/32/48-bit timer/counter with configurable clock

16-bit is mentioned here ...

> +inputs and programmable compare match.
> +
> +Channels share hadware resources but their counter and compare match value are

hardware

> +independent. A particular CMT instance can implement only a subset of the
> +channels supported by the CMT model. Channels indices start from 0 and are

Channel indices

> +consecutive.
> +
> +Required Properties:
> +
> + - compatible: must contain one of the following.

... why not add "renesas,cmt-16" here (and one extra line in the actual driver),
while you're at it?

> + - "renesas,cmt-32" for the 32-bit CMT
> + (CMT0 on sh7372, sh73a0 and r8a7740)
> + - "renesas,cmt-32-fast" for the 32-bit CMT with fast clock support
> + (CMT[234] on sh7372, sh73a0 and r8a7740)
> + - "renasas,cmt-48" for the 48-bit CMT
> + (CMT1 on sh7372, sh73a0 and r8a7740)
> + - "renesas,cmt-48-gen2" for the second generation 48-bit CMT
> + (CMT[01] on r8a73a4, r8a7790 and r8a7791)
